Mark J. Reed-2 wrote:
> 
> So pipe the files through iconv to something your munging tools can
> deal with and then through iconv again to change it back to whatever
> DP is using..
> 
> 
> 

Looks like that's what I'll have to do.  It's a minor inconvenience, but
doable.  It's too bad that the tools won't handle Unicode and that DP
(apparently) can't be configured to use alternate encoding methods.

Incidentally, DP only uses Unicode in Windows.  In Unix, it uses ASCII.  The
problem with "standards" is that there are so darn many of them!  ;-)
